Subject: [RFC][PATCH v2 06/13] usb: hcd: Add hcd add/remove functions for OTG use
Date: Tue, 14 Apr 2015 13:41:53 +0300 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1429008120-5395-7-git-send-email-rogerq@ti.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1429008120-5395-1-git-send-email-rogerq@ti.com>
The existing usb_add/remove_hcd() functionality
remains unchanged for non-OTG devices. For OTG
devices they only register the HCD with the OTG core.
Introduce _usb_add/remove_hcd() for use by OTG core.
These functions actually add/remove the HCD.

+int usb_add_hcd(struct usb_hcd *hcd,
+ unsigned int irqnum, unsigned long irqflags)
+{
+ /* If OTG device, OTG core takes care of adding HCD */
+ if (usb_otg_register_hcd(hcd, irqnum, irqflags))
+ return _usb_add_hcd(hcd, irqnum, irqflags);
+
+ return 0;
+}
E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(usb_add_hcd);
